What Is Slot Volatility?
Volatility, also called variance, measures how often and how much a slot machine pays out. It’s the difference between the frequency of wins and the size of those wins. Think of it as the risk-reward balance in any given game.
Low Volatility Slots
Low volatility slots provide frequent wins, though the payouts tend to be smaller. These games are perfect for players who prefer consistent gameplay without dramatic swings. Your bankroll stays relatively stable, making them ideal for budget-conscious gamblers.
High Volatility Slots
High volatility slots offer bigger payouts but win less frequently. These games appeal to players chasing substantial prizes and willing to endure longer dry spells between wins. The excitement factor is undeniably higher.
Medium Volatility Slots
Many players prefer medium volatility slots as they balance both approaches. You’ll experience moderate wins at reasonable intervals, creating a pleasant gaming session without excessive risk.
